Most Asked Piercing Questions
- How do I know if a piercing studio is properly sterilized?
Look for autoclave use, sealed single-use instruments, and visible hygiene protocols. - What is the safest jewelry for sensitive skin?
Choose implant-grade titanium or niobium and avoid nickel-plated or low-quality metals. - How long does cartilage piercing healing usually take?
Cartilage often takes 3–6 months; keep cleaning regularly and avoid sleeping on it. - What should I ask my piercer before the appointment?
Ask about sterilization, aftercare, jewelry material, and whether they use single-use needles. - How can I prevent bumps and irritation after a new piercing?
Keep the area clean, avoid unnecessary touching, and use gentle saline rinse only.

Jewelry Safety for Sensitive Skin
The right material is the foundation of safe piercing healing. This guide compares titanium, niobium, and high-karat gold, and explains what to avoid if your skin reacts easily.
